Even though Jill Duggar's birth didn't go "as expected," she's confident her next delivery will go more according to plan.

During her 70-hour delivery last week, the 19 Kids and Counting star was advised to have a C-section even though she wanted a natural birth. "She had labored for so long. There's no shame in that, there's no shame in not progressing, there's no shame in getting a C-section," her husband Derick Dillard tells People.

"It was confirmation for us that God was leading us," Jill, 23, added. "We were grateful for God showing us what to do in time."

Jill says she's confident she will have a natural birth with her next child. "We told the doctor, ‘Stitch me up really well,'" she said. "The doctor told me he has no doubt I'll be able to have a vaginal delivery the next time."

As for how Jill stayed strong during the multi-day birth of son Israel David, she told the mag, "I was praying to God to give me strength. I was really scared and nervous, but I was praying."

Jill, Derick and Israel are now home safe and sound. "I love our birth story because it bonded us so well," says Jill. "I still haven't changed a single diaper. Derick has been changing them all."

Jill added that Derick is "doing amazing at being a dad."
